Honda has revealed the latest additions to its motorcycle lineup with the introduction of the 2024 Honda NX400 and CBR400R in the Japanese market. In addition to using several cutting-edge hardware and technology innovations to improve performance and rider experience both models are built on the same platform. While initially launched for the Japanese market, there is an opinion regarding the potential India launch of these exciting new bikes. 

Background and Platform Sharing

During the 2023 EICMA event in Milan, Honda hinted at the development of a 400cc version of its NX500 model which has now materialized as the NX400 in Japan. Additionally the CBR400R receives updates for the 2024 model year. These bikes are built on the foundation of Honda renowned engineering skills and take advantage of the success of the 400X crossover model which has been leading in the market since 2013.

Key Features of the NX400 and CBR400R

The 2024 NX400 is positioned as a modern street adventure bike boasting refreshed aesthetics and an updated equipment list. Notable features include Honda Selectable Torque Control and a 5-inch full-color TFT display along with smartphone connectivity via the Honda RoadSync app. Meanwhile the CBR400R receives updated styling, including changes to the headlamp cowl and tail light enhancing its sporty profile. 

Design and Color Options

The 2024 CBR400R showcases updated styling elements including a little wing and slits on the middle cowls contributing to its dynamic appearance. Color options for the CBR400R include Grand Prix Red and Matte Ballistic Black Metallic while the NX400 offers Pearl Glare White and an all-black theme adding to the bike's visual appeal.

Powertrain and Fuel Efficiency

Powering the 2024 Honda NX400 and CBR400R is a 399cc water-cooled DOHC 4-valve parallel 2-cylinder engine delivering 46 PS of maximum power and 38 Nm of peak torque. Paired with a 6-speed gearbox these bikes offer a balanced blend of performance and fuel efficiency with a reported fuel efficiency of 28.1 km/L according to WMTC standards.

India Launch and Market Dynamics

The growing demand for sub-middleweight motorcycles in India is characterized by the arrival of popular options such as the Triumph 400 and Harley Davidson X440 there is speculation that Honda may consider introducing the NX400 and CBR400R in the Indian market. With favorable market conditions and increasing competition in the segment Honda could capitalize on the opportunity to expand its presence and serve the evolving needs of Indian riders.

While the Honda CBR400R is currently priced at 863,500 yen in Japan, the NX400 commands a slightly higher price of 891,000 yen. If introduced in India competitive pricing strategies will be critical for Honda to establish a strong foothold in the sub-middleweight motorcycle segment and appeal to selective Indian consumers looking for performance-oriented affordable options in the market.
